TDS Telecom Announces Strategic Relationship With EchoStar

July 7, 2005

MADISON, Wis., July 7 /PRNewswire-FirstCall/ — TDS Telecommunications Corp. [TDS Telecom] and EchoStar Communications Corporation today announced a new agreement designed to streamline the billing and service process for TDS Telecom customers who also subscribe to EchoStar’s DISH Network(TM) satellite TV service.

Customers who subscribe to both TDS Telecom and DISH Network will soon pay for their services with one bill through TDS Telecom. Previously these customers had to maintain a separate billing and service relationship, even though the DISH Network service was purchased through TDS Telecom. TDS Telecom has served as a DISH Network retailer since 1997 and is the seventh largest independent telecommunications company in the United States.

“DISH Network is a successful and strategic product offering for TDS Telecom, and this new agreement will allow us to enhance the overall experience we provide our customers by providing them a single point of contact,” said David Wittwer, president of ILEC Operations for TDS Telecom. “The agreement makes it even easier for customers to take advantage of the triple play for voice, internet and DISH Network. This benefits our customers and strengthens our position in the markets we serve.”

The new agreement also underscores DISH Network’s commitment to make a variety of services available to customers who want the best in pay-TV.

“We are pleased to make DISH Network service available to TDS Telecom customers in a more convenient, tightly bundled package,” said Tom Stingley, Senior Vice President of EchoStar’s Broadband division. “This partnership will allow our joint customers to enjoy a single bill, single point of contact, greater customer service and packaged discounts.”

TDS Telecom offers DISH Network in 28 of the states where it operates. Customers subscribing to DISH Network service through TDS Telecom receive hundreds of popular, all-digital TV channels including movies, sports, news, music and high-definition TV programming. TDS Telecom’s DISH Network customers also enjoy the most international programming, the most interactive features, and the latest technology in the pay-TV industry.

TDS Telecom expects to activate its single-bill format this fall. TDS Telecom will also offer DISH Network service as part of a new bundle of service offerings, which will also include local and long distance telephone service, high-speed DSL Internet or dial-up service, and multiple feature offerings.

“Customers have told us they value having their services bundled and paid for with one bill,” Wittwer added. “This new agreement allows us to expand the service package bundles we offer, with the convenience of one bill. This added convenience drives home the value of doing business with a single provider and getting great service at a competitive price.”

Under the new agreement, TDS Telecom will continue marketing the DISH Network service and manage the satellite service billing accounts. DISH Network will manage the programming, installation and technical support for its service.

About TDS Telecom

TDS Telecom, headquartered in Madison, Wis., offers high-quality, telecommunications and broadband services to hundreds of rural and suburban communities across the United States. The company, along with its subsidiary TDS Metrocom, a competitive local exchange carrier (CLEC), provides service for more than 1.1 million access line equivalents. TDS Telecom is part of the Telephone and Data Systems, Inc. family of companies. TDS, a FORTUNE 500 company, is a diversified telecommunications corporation founded in 1969. Through its strategic business units, U.S. Cellular and TDS Telecom, TDS operates primarily by providing wireless and landline telecommunications service. The company currently employs approximately 11,500 people and serves approximately 6.1 million customers in 36 states.

About EchoStar

EchoStar Communications Corporation serves more than 11.2 million satellite TV customers through its DISH Network(TM), the fastest growing U.S. provider of advanced digital television services in the last five years. DISH Network offers hundreds of video and audio channels, Interactive TV, HDTV, sports and international programming, together with professional installation and 24-hour customer service.
